Industrial Mechanical Superintendent / Project Manager

Allentown, PA
$35–$45 per hour, based on experience
Full-Time | Permanent Plant-Based Position | Overtime Available

Are you an experienced industrial mechanical leader who can run projects, direct crews, work with customers, and still step into the field when needed?

We are hiring a Superintendent / Project Manager for a permanent, plant-based position in the Allentown, PA area. This is not a traveling superintendent role where you are constantly being sent to different states. You will report to the same industrial facility each day and oversee mechanical projects, maintenance work, installations, shutdowns, and service needs at the plant.

This position offers a strong mix of project management, supervision, administrative work, and hands-on field involvement. You will spend most of your time planning and managing the work, but you must also be willing and able to assist in the field when the job requires it.


What You Will Be Responsible For

  • Managing industrial mechanical projects from planning through completion
  • Providing daily leadership to foremen, millwrights, subcontractors, and field personnel
  • Coordinating manpower, schedules, tools, equipment, and materials
  • Ordering materials and developing material lists
  • Completing light estimating and assisting with project pricing
  • Communicating with plant personnel, customers, vendors, and subcontractors
  • Monitoring project costs, progress, safety, and quality
  • Completing timesheets, purchase order requests, reports, and other project documentation
  • Reading and interpreting blueprints, schematics, specifications, and mechanical drawings
  • Troubleshooting and assisting with the repair, maintenance, and installation of industrial machinery
  • Supporting shutdowns, emergency work, weekend projects, and overtime assignments
  • Maintaining an organized, safe, and productive work environment
